第一步:
vi /etc/my.cnf
然后 添加 skip-grant-tables 添加之后 连接mysql 时不需要密码验证 即可直接进入 进入之后 可以重新设置一个密码
添加保存 之后 需要重启下mysql 服务 service mysqld restart
如图:
第二步:
mysql -u root -p 进入mysql 后 直接设置 密码
update mysql.user set authentication_string=PASSWORD('123456') where User='root';
flush privileges;
设置完密码之后 可以把 /etc/my.cnf 文件中的skip-grant-tables 注释掉 然后 重启下服务
网友评论